Subject: [PATCH v13 12/22] physmem: make watchpoint checking code TCG-only
Date: Sat, 23 Jan 2021 13:23:49 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20210123122359.4147-13-cfontana@suse.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210123122359.4147-1-cfontana@suse.de>

cpu_check_watchpoint, watchpoint_address_matches are TCG-only.

Signed-off-by: Claudio Fontana <cfontana@suse.de>
---
 softmmu/physmem.c | 141 +++++++++++++++++++++++-----------------------
 1 file changed, 72 insertions(+), 69 deletions(-)

diff --git a/softmmu/physmem.c b/softmmu/physmem.c
index 6301f4f0a5..9e7c50e0db 100644
--- a/softmmu/physmem.c
+++ b/softmmu/physmem.c
@@ -840,6 +840,7 @@ void cpu_watchpoint_remove_all(CPUState *cpu, int mask)
     }
 }
 
+#ifdef CONFIG_TCG
 /* Return true if this watchpoint address matches the specified
  * access (ie the address range covered by the watchpoint overlaps
  * partially or completely with the address range covered by the
@@ -873,6 +874,77 @@ int cpu_watchpoint_address_matches(CPUState *cpu, vaddr addr, vaddr len)
     return ret;
 }
 
+/* Generate a debug exception if a watchpoint has been hit.  */
+void cpu_check_watchpoint(CPUState *cpu, vaddr addr, vaddr len,
+                          MemTxAttrs attrs, int flags, uintptr_t ra)
+{
+    CPUClass *cc = CPU_GET_CLASS(cpu);
+    CPUWatchpoint *wp;
+
+    assert(tcg_enabled());
+    if (cpu->watchpoint_hit) {
+        /*
+         * We re-entered the check after replacing the TB.
+         * Now raise the debug interrupt so that it will
+         * trigger after the current instruction.
+         */
+        qemu_mutex_lock_iothread();
+        cpu_interrupt(cpu, CPU_INTERRUPT_DEBUG);
+        qemu_mutex_unlock_iothread();
+        return;
+    }
+
+    addr = cc->adjust_watchpoint_address(cpu, addr, len);
+    QTAILQ_FOREACH(wp, &cpu->watchpoints, entry) {
+        if (watchpoint_address_matches(wp, addr, len)
+            && (wp->flags & flags)) {
+            if (replay_running_debug()) {
+                /*
+                 * Don't process the watchpoints when we are
+                 * in a reverse debugging operation.
+                 */
+                replay_breakpoint();
+                return;
+            }
+            if (flags == BP_MEM_READ) {
+                wp->flags |= BP_WATCHPOINT_HIT_READ;
+            } else {
+                wp->flags |= BP_WATCHPOINT_HIT_WRITE;
+            }
+            wp->hitaddr = MAX(addr, wp->vaddr);
+            wp->hitattrs = attrs;
+            if (!cpu->watchpoint_hit) {
+                if (wp->flags & BP_CPU &&
+                    !cc->debug_check_watchpoint(cpu, wp)) {
+                    wp->flags &= ~BP_WATCHPOINT_HIT;
+                    continue;
+                }
+                cpu->watchpoint_hit = wp;
+
+                mmap_lock();
+                tb_check_watchpoint(cpu, ra);
+                if (wp->flags & BP_STOP_BEFORE_ACCESS) {
+                    cpu->exception_index = EXCP_DEBUG;
+                    mmap_unlock();
+                    cpu_loop_exit_restore(cpu, ra);
+                } else {
+                    /* Force execution of one insn next time.  */
+                    cpu->cflags_next_tb = 1 | curr_cflags();
+                    mmap_unlock();
+                    if (ra) {
+                        cpu_restore_state(cpu, ra, true);
+                    }
+                    cpu_loop_exit_noexc(cpu);
+                }
+            }
+        } else {
+            wp->flags &= ~BP_WATCHPOINT_HIT;
+        }
+    }
+}
+
+#endif /* CONFIG_TCG */
